Overview

Amazon is hiring a Central Operations Support Executive to remotely support daily operations of sellers. You'll monitor metrics, manage stakeholders, and improve seller experience while being proficient in Japanese. This role is based in Karnataka.

Job Description

Who you are

You are a detail-oriented individual with a strong understanding of customer experience and a high willingness to take ownership of your work. Proficiency in Japanese, both written and spoken, is essential for effective communication with sellers. You possess the ability to identify patterns and disruptions in operations, scrutinizing details to foresee implications based on data analysis. Your experience with Microsoft Office products, especially Excel, enables you to manage and analyze operational metrics effectively.

What you'll do

In this role, you will remotely monitor the efficient functioning of assigned sites through outbound calls and emails, coordinating with field executives to ensure timely execution of operations. You will act as a liaison between field executives and various internal and external agencies, facilitating communication and support for sellers. Training and directing sellers on adherence to operational norms and practices will be a key responsibility, as well as devising and deploying standard operating procedures (SOPs) to enhance the seller experience. You will analyze data to propose features and processes that improve operational efficiency and seller satisfaction.
